全面解读BEP20代币:如何创建、使用与交易

            时间:2025-03-06 05:50:20

            主页 > 问题中心 >

            ## 内容主体大纲 1. **引言** - BEP20代币的定义 - BEP20与其他代币标准的区别 2. **BEP20代币概述** - 什么是BEP20代币? - BEP20的起源与发展 - BEP20与ERC20的对比 3. **BEP20代币的创建** - 创建BEP20代币的基本步骤 - 所需的工具与编程语言 - 如何编写智能合约 - 测试与部署代币 4. **BEP20代币的使用** - BEP20代币的应用场景 - 如何在去中心化交易所(DEX)中交易BEP20代币 - 持有与管理BEP20代币的方法 5. **BEP20代币的优势与挑战** - BEP20代币的优势 - BEP20代币面临的挑战与风险 6. **BEP20代币的未来** - BEP20与DeFi生态的关系 - BEP20代币的趋势与展望 7. **结论** - 对BEP20代币的总结与展望 ## 详细内容 ### 引言

            BEP20代币是基于Binance Smart Chain(BSC)的一种代币标准,其设计初衷是为了解决以太坊网络的高手续费与性能瓶颈问题。BEP20代币在很大程度上吸引了区块链开发者及投资者的关注,因为它提供了一种相对高效且成本较低的创建代币的方式。本文将深入探讨BEP20代币的创建、使用、优势以及面临的挑战。

            ### BEP20代币概述 #### 什么是BEP20代币?

            BEP20代币是BSC网络中的一种代币标准,类似于以太坊的ERC20标准。它允许用户轻松创建和管理自己的加密资产,并为去中心化应用(DApp)提供基础设施。

            #### BEP20的起源与发展

            BEP20是在Binance Smart Chain于2020年9月推出后,迅速受到开发者和投资者欢迎的一种代币标准。其优势在于低交易费用和较快的交易确认时间。

            #### BEP20与ERC20的对比

            虽然BEP20和ERC20在功能上相似,但两者在网络环境、交易费用及性能方面存在明显差异。例如,BSC的交易费用通常比以太坊低得多,且在网络高峰时BSC的速度仍然保持稳定。

            ### BEP20代币的创建 #### 创建BEP20代币的基本步骤

            要创建BEP20代币,开发者需要拥有一些基本知识,包括智能合约的编写与部署。创建过程包含代币名称、符号、总供应量等参数的设定。

            #### 所需的工具与编程语言

            开发者通常使用Solidity语言编写智能合约,并借助Truffle、Remix等工具进行开发与部署。而Ganache用于测试代币的功能。

            #### 如何编写智能合约

            智能合约的编写是创建BEP20代币的关键环节。开发者需要确保合约中包含必要的函数,以支持转账、查询余额等基本操作。

            #### 测试与部署代币

            完成智能合约编写后,开发者应在测试网上进行充分测试,确保没有漏洞和错误。随后可将合约部署到BSC主网,并发布代币。

            ### BEP20代币的使用 #### BEP20代币的应用场景

            BEP20代币可以用于各种场景,包括交易、理财、游戏等。开发者可以基于BEP20构建去中心化金融(DeFi)项目、NFT市场等。

            #### 如何在去中心化交易所(DEX)中交易BEP20代币

            BEP20代币可以在多个去中心化交易所进行交易,比如PancakeSwap等。用户只需连接钱包并选择对应的代币进行交易即可。

            #### 持有与管理BEP20代币的方法

            用户可以通过加密钱包来管理自己的BEP20代币,常见的钱包包括MetaMask和Trust Wallet。在这些钱包中,用户不仅可以存储代币,还可以进行交易与转账。

            ### BEP20代币的优势与挑战 #### BEP20代币的优势

            BEP20代币的优势在于低交易费用、快速确认时间及高可靠性。这使得它在创建和使用过程中具有较高的灵活性和便捷性。

            #### BEP20代币面临的挑战与风险

            尽管BEP20代币有诸多优势,但其也面临一些挑战,如网络安全风险、流动性问题以及合约漏洞的隐患。开发者在创建过程中需要特别注意这些风险。

            ### BEP20代币的未来 #### BEP20与DeFi生态的关系

            BEP20代币在DeFi生态中扮演着重要角色,为流动性提供、借贷等机制提供支持。随着DeFi市场的不断成熟,BEP20代币将迎来更多的应用场景。

            #### BEP20代币的趋势与展望

            未来,随着BSC网络的逐渐普及和更多的应用场景出现,BEP20代币的生态将更加丰富,吸引更多的开发者与投资者参与其中。

            ### 结论

            综上所述,BEP20代币为开发者提供了一种便利的方式来创建和交易加密资产。其相对于传统代币标准的优势,使得BEP20代币在区块链行业中展现出广阔的前景。尽管面临一些挑战,但其未来的发展潜力仍然十分可观。

            ## 相关问题及详细介绍 ###

            1. BEP20代币的使用场景有哪些?

            BEP20代币因其灵活性和易用性,广泛应用于多个领域。以下是几个主要的使用场景:

            首先,BEP20代币常被用于去中心化金融(DeFi)项目中,例如流动性挖掘、借贷及交易所等。用户可以通过持有BEP20代币获得利息或参与治理。

            其次,许多游戏及NFT项目开始采用BEP20代币作为虚拟资产的代表。用户可以在这些平台上进行资产交易,甚至通过游戏参与收益。

            此外,BEP20代币还可被用作高效的支付手段,尤其是在跨境支付方面,因其低费用和快速确认的特性,逐渐成为商家的选择。

            最后,一些企业也开始采用BEP20代币进行募资,如初始代币发行(ICO)或首次交易发行(IEO)。这种方式简化了融资过程,并打开了新的投资渠道。

            ###

            2. 如何进行BEP20代币的交易?

            全面解读BEP20代币:如何创建、使用与交易

            BEP20代币的交易通常在去中心化交易所进行,以下是具体步骤:

            首先,用户需要拥有一个支持BSC网络的钱包,比如MetaMask或Trust Wallet,并保证钱包中有一定的BNB用作交易费用。

            其次,用户需连接到去中心化交易所,如PancakeSwap。在交易所中,用户可以选择想要交易的代币,并输入交易数量。

            然后,用户确认交易信息,并提交交易。此时,交易将被发送到区块链进行确认,确认后用户的资产将按新的比例更新。

            需要注意的是,用户应仔细检查交易信息,如滑点容忍度,以确保交易顺利完成。本质上,用户的交易流程与CEX的相似,但去中心化交易所更为透明且无需信任中介。

            ###

            3. 如何创建BEP20代币?

            创建BEP20代币的过程主要包括以下几个步骤:

            首先,确认代币的基本属性,包括名称、符号、总供应量及小数位数。这些信息将对代币的特征起重要影响。

            接下来,使用Solidity编写代币的智能合约代码。确保合约中包含必要的函数,比如转账、允许、查询余额等。

            写完代码后,使用Truffle或Remix等工具在测试网进行测试,确保没有问题后再部署至BSC主网。

            最后,代币的创建完成,开发者可通过合约地址向外界发布,并进行后续的市场营销。

            ###

            4. BEP20代币如何进行风险管理?

            全面解读BEP20代币:如何创建、使用与交易

            对于BEP20代币来说,风险管理至关重要,主要可以通过以下方式进行:

            首先,开发者需在编写智能合约时进行充分的测试,以避免合约漏洞导致资金损失。安全审计也是不可或缺的步骤。

            其次,用户在购买或持有BEP20代币时,应进行尽职调查,了解项目的背景、团队及其他外部因素,以评估其风险水平。

            最后,用户应分散投资,避免将所有资金投入单一代币,减轻可能造成的损失。

            ###

            5. BEP20代币和ERC20代币有何不同?

            BEP20代币和ERC20代币虽然在功能上有许多相似之处,但它们之间依然存在一些显著差异:

            首先,BEP20代币基于Binance Smart Chain,而ERC20代币则运行在以太坊网络上。两者的网络架构、共识机制等方面存在一定差异。

            其次,BSC网络的交易费用通常比以太坊要低很多,这使得BEP20代币在交易成本方面更具优势。

            最后,在交易速度上,BSC通常提供更快的交易确认,使得BEP20代币在用户体验方面显得更加流畅。

            ###

            6. BEP20代币的未来如何?

            BEP20代币的未来展望依然广阔,预计将继续保持其在DeFi及区块链游戏中的重要角色。

            随着区块链应用程序的多元化发展,BEP20代币的使用场景将进一步扩展,越来越多的项目将会选择这一标准进行开发。

            此外,随着技术的不断成熟,BSC网络的可扩展性、安全性将迎来更多改善,为BEP20代币的使用提供更为坚实的基础。

            总的来说,BEP20代币处于快速发展的阶段,未来的机遇与挑战并存,参与者需要紧跟市场动态,灵活应对。